I really didn't want to leave Key West, but all good things come to an end sooner or later. We had 34 hours on a bus ahead of us to get to St. Louis. To be honest, I hadn't planned on visiting this city, but crossing all of America from east to west without stopping would have been simply impossible. We arrived early in the morning and the first thing we did was run to the restroom to wash up. Although "wash up" is a bit of an exaggeration! If you manage to brush your teeth and wash your hair, that's already a blessing. Yes, you heard that right, I said wash my hair. Washing your hair in a sink and then drying it under a hand dryer isn't the most fun activity, but we simply had no choice. However, these are just minor inconveniences. We didn't really like the city much; we made it to the main attraction – the Gateway Arch – a huge arch on the banks of the Mississippi that symbolizes the gateway to the West. We walked around the parks a bit, took photos of the famous Route 66, and got back on the bus. All in all, we spent no more than 6-7 hours in St. Louis.

St. Louis operates as an independent municipality separate from its surrounding county, creating distinct civic boundaries and stark neighborhood contrasts.
The city functions entirely apart from the surrounding county, maintaining separate municipal services and taxation. Residential life clusters into architecturally distinct pockets, ranging from the red brick masonry of Soulard to restored townhouses around Lafayette Square and adapted commercial warehouses downtown. Because bus routes run infrequently and taxis cannot be hailed from curbs, newcomers depend on cars.
Lire la suite
Healthcare and scientific research dominate the employment base, anchored by the Washington University School of Medicine and Barnes-Jewish Hospital. Nearby in Midtown, the Cortex Innovation Community gathers biotechnology firms and software offices into a dense technology district. The MetroLink light rail system connects these research facilities directly to downtown, providing reliable transit along that central corridor.
Ancient Mississippian earthworks earned the settlement its long-standing nickname of Mound City, while immigrant arrivals established idiosyncratic food traditions. Daily dining features regional items like toasted ravioli, thin crust pizza topped with Provel cheese, and gooey butter cake. Sharp economic segregation persists along the urban grid, leaving northern neighborhoods under severe disinvestment and elevated risk.

How do I get from the airport to downtown St. Louis?
MetroLink light rail connects Lambert St. Louis International Airport directly to the city center via the Red Line. Ride-hailing services and taxis also operate from the airport terminal. Gateway Multimodal Transportation Center downtown serves as a transfer point for regional rail and buses.
Source : Wikipedia · Wikivoyage · WikivoyageWhat public transit options exist in St. Louis?
The Bi-State Development Agency operates MetroLink, an electric light rail network with the Red Line and Blue Line serving central and suburban districts. A local bus network called MetroBus provides additional connections across the metropolitan area. The lines converge downtown at the Gateway Multimodal Transportation Center, which also links to intercity passenger trains.
Source : Wikipedia · WikivoyageWhat food specialties is St. Louis known for?
Regional dishes include toasted ravioli, thin-crust St. Louis-style pizza topped with provel cheese, and gooey butter cake. Diners also serve the slinger, which combines breakfast staples under chili, alongside distinct local creations such as the St. Paul sandwich. Frozen custard shops also serve thick blended desserts known as concretes.
Source : Wikipedia · WikivoyageWhich neighborhoods are best known for dining and nightlife?
The Hill is the traditional center for Italian dining, packed with trattorias and bakeries. The Delmar Loop offers sidewalk cafes, music venues, and eclectic restaurants. For evening drinks and entertainment, popular corridors include the Central West End and Washington Avenue downtown.
Source : Wikivoyage · WikivoyageWhat should visitors know about safety in St. Louis?
Crime rates vary considerably across different parts of the metropolitan area. Frequently visited districts such as Downtown, Forest Park, and the Central West End maintain active patrols and lower incident rates. Visitors should observe standard urban precautions, monitor neighborhood surroundings, and review local tornado safety guidelines during storm seasons.
Source : WikivoyageWhy is St. Louis called the Mound City?
Before European colonization, the surrounding river valley was a major hub for the Mississippian culture, which constructed large ceremonial earth mounds. Most of the earthworks within the municipal boundary were demolished during later urban construction. The regional core of this culture survives nearby at Cahokia Mounds.
